I've been trying to connect to the ATHENA-DIST.MIT.EDU host
but have been unsuccessful at doing so. I'm using Chameleon NFS on a
Compaq PC. Could you tell me if the server is still active or if
there is something in particular I need to know about in order to
connect to this host.
NFS access to ATHENA-DIST.MIT.EDU is not supported outside of MIT. (It
requires Kerberos authentication using a Athena-specific extension to
NFS.)
The appropriate way for people to access ATHENA-DIST.MIT.EDU is via ftp.
